Notes

9/14 I started this on size 4 needles, but I am thinking of going all the way down to size 0

10/28 I have switched to size 0 needles. Boy is it tough to knit the tiny yarn on tiny needles, but I am liking the look of my teeny tiny triangle better. I’m only on the second repeat of chart 2… this is going to take forever to do, at least until I get to the mostly straight bit.

12/24 I hit the straight 2 row repeat section a few days ago. It’s a bit faster going now, but this thing is not going to be done anytime soon. Still, I love the look I am getting.

3/23 I am still working on this. I dare not move it from my desk because I am an idiot and started using the yarn from the center, which I later realized was tempting fate with silk. Still, I am progressing slowly but surely, using up about 20 yards of silk a week. The scarf is now about 40 inches long. If I were following the pattern it would be time to start decreasing. but not with my radical gauge change. I’ll continue until it’s a good 60 inches. It’s slow, but I do love the silk.
